The Man Behind the Scandal: Jeffrey Epstein
Jeffrey Epstein was an American financier and convicted sex offender whose life and crimes have become the subject of intense scrutiny and conspiracy theories. Born in 1953 in Brooklyn, New York, Epstein built a career in finance, eventually managing assets for wealthy clients through his company, Financial Trust Company.
Epstein's rise in the financial world was marked by his connections to powerful individuals and his ability to navigate elite social circles. He owned multiple properties, including a Manhattan townhouse, a Palm Beach estate, and a private island in the Caribbean known as "Little Saint James."
| Personal Details | Information |
|---|---|
| Full Name | Jeffrey Edward Epstein |
| Born | January 20, 1953 |
| Died | August 10, 2019 (aged 66) |
| Education | Cooper Union (dropped out), Courant Institute of Mathematical Sciences |
| Occupation | Financier, sex offender |
| Known For | Sex trafficking, connections to powerful figures |
| Net Worth | Estimated $500 million - $1 billion |
| Residences | New York, Palm Beach, U.S. Virgin Islands |

The Government's Role: Release and Redaction
The Justice Department on Friday released more than 3 million pages of files related to the investigation into sex offender and accused sex trafficker Jeffrey Epstein, after Congress passed a law mandating the release of these documents. This massive data dump represents years of investigative work by multiple agencies.

The Scope of the Abuse: Victims and Locations
Today, Attorney General Pamela Bondi, in conjunction with the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I), declassified and publicly released files related to convicted sex offender Jeffrey Epstein and his sexual exploitation of over 250 underage girls at his homes in New York and Florida, among other locations. This revelation underscores the massive scale of Epstein's criminal enterprise.
The first phase of declassified files largely contains documents that were previously sealed or redacted, providing new context to the investigation. These documents include flight logs, financial records, and communications that help piece together Epstein's operations.
